headlight motors - intermittent
When I turn on the headlights (flip ups) sometimes the motors will get power, and sometimes they wont.
They always have power to the headlamps themselves, but the harness that goes to the motors is the issue.
Is this a grounding problem? If so, where are the grounds for the headlight motors?

Re: headlight motors - intermittent
Check your headlight control module. Either it may be going out or, as was happening on my car, the connector wasn't seated properly.

Re: headlight motors - intermittent
Yes, on the firewall, on the driver side. Here's what it looks like.
http://www.ebay.com/itm/1990-2002-Fi...tXK5x~&vxp=mtr
Says Guide on it...GM's lighting division.
And yes, it controls the motors, not the lamps themselves.
If you do a search, you will find threads here where members have found some broken solder connections on the inside. They have been successful at re-soldering them.
